> Priority sounds like a great choice, but given that everyone's using the > Priority field their own way, there's enough heterogeneity in how it's used > to make it difficult. > Fwiw, we (Awesome Search Team) also use Priority for the backlog, and we consider P1, P2 and P5 the same as Media Playback team. So there is some convergence about the meaning of those. Though we also use P3 for "we care about this and will fix it, provided there's no major priority bug to fix first". This helps planning future work, by retriaging P3s into P2s when the list of P2s shrinks or new goals are made. The P5 pool would be too large to pick things out of it. Merging P4 into P5 wouldn't make much of a difference. Both are things we recognize are valid bugs, but it's very unlikely we'll ever have time to fix them. Imo, merging everything below P2 into a single backlog is a mistake, there's quite a huge difference between "we want to fix this once there's time but it's not critical now" to "we are unlikely to ever have time to fix this". I personally feel the need for a "P3" category. _______________________________________________ dev-platform mailing list dev-platform@lists.mozilla.org https://lists.mozilla.org/listinfo/dev-platform
